This is the replacement headrest for the Legend Series Pillow Filter Lid, sold here by Master Spa Parts. This replacement headrest is 23 inches wide and works with a variety of models in the Legend Series of home spas. This headrest comes in light grey and includes two cup holders. The Blue Water metal remover spa pre-filter is designed with a proprietary filtration medium that includes food-grade carbon. This spa pre-filter works to remove up to 98% of heavy metals, as well as VOCs, TOCs, and other contaminants, allowing you to fill your spa from a variety of sources, such as city water, well water, hard or soft water.
